Determine the resonant frequency and bandwidth, Electrical Engineering

Assignment Help:

(a) For a series RLC resonant circuit, find an expression for the voltage across the resistance VR and obtain the ratio VR/VS, where VS is the
applied voltage. Identify the expressions for the series resonant frequency and bandwidth.

(b) Determine the resonant frequency and bandwidth, given the voltage transfer function to be 103 /(s2 + 103s + 1010).
